## Break-Glass: Renderbarn Transcode Farm

Reviewers: if a bad merge stalls all transcode workers, break-glass access lets you hot-patch the scheduler directly. Page the farm lead first — this bypasses review. The emergency console will prompt once; enter the passphrase shown below exactly as written.

strongbox words: druvan-lamys-eliius-jorax-istox-soreth-ulays-gilix-ralix-oliiel-norwyn-casvan-praius

**Q: How do blue-green deploys work for the Ledgerhop billing worker?**

Short version: we run two identical worker pools, "blue" and "green." Only one consumes from the invoice queue at a time. When we ship a new version, it goes to the idle pool, we replay a sample of yesterday's invoices against it, and if totals match we flip the queue binding. Rollback is just flipping back — takes about thirty seconds. The full flip checklist, including the replay tolerance thresholds, lives on our internal wiki.

runbook for yajep-bahof: https://confluence.lumiclabs.internal/pages/pages/projects/pages

# Approvals — Brightloop Points Ledger
All manual adjustments to the Brightloop loyalty ledger require two approvals: one from the on-call ledger engineer, one from finance ops. Adjustments over 50,000 points additionally need a director sign-off logged in the Kestrel tracker. Never approve your own adjustment. Batch corrections go through the weekly reconciliation window only. Emergency reversals follow the same rule, no exceptions. The current approving owner for the ledger is listed below.

account owner for bahif-yageg: Eliath Ulair Quenvan Kasok